In this CPU comparison, we compare the AMD Athlon II X3 440 and the Intel Celeron 3955U and use benchmarks to check which processor is faster.

We compare the AMD Athlon II X3 440 3 core processor released in Q1/2010 with the Intel Celeron 3955U which has 2 CPU cores and was introduced in Q4/2015.

CPU Cores and Base Frequency

The AMD Athlon II X3 440 is a 3 core processor with a clock frequency of 3.00 GHz. The processor can compute 3 threads at the same time. The Intel Celeron 3955U clocks with 2.00 GHz, has 2 CPU cores and can calculate 2 threads in parallel.

Memory & PCIe

Up to 16 GB of memory in a maximum of 2 memory channels is supported by the AMD Athlon II X3 440, while the Intel Celeron 3955U supports a maximum of 32 GB of memory with a maximum memory bandwidth of 34.1 GB/s enabled.

Thermal Management

The AMD Athlon II X3 440 has a TDP of 95 W. The TDP of the Intel Celeron 3955U is 15 W. System integrators use the TDP of the processor as a guide when dimensioning the cooling solution.

Technical details

The AMD Athlon II X3 440 has 1.50 MB cache and is manufactured in 45 nm. The cache of Intel Celeron 3955U is at 2.00 MB. The processor is manufactured in 14 nm.
